Underweight is a condition where an individual's BMI falls below a specific threshold, typically below 18.5. In these cases, an individual might experience a diminished capacity for physiologic function and a reduced immunity to illness. This often correlates to lower-than-average muscle mass, which in turn can affect strength and stamina. While underweight is less prevalent than overweight in many developed nations, it is nonetheless an important health concern. The underlying causes of underweight conditions can be varied, ranging from dietary deficiencies to metabolic disorders.
Conversely, overweight describes a state where an individual's BMI is above the healthy range. This often results from an energy imbalance, with caloric intake exceeding caloric expenditure. The implications of overweight are multifaceted. Excess weight can strain the musculoskeletal system, increase the risk of certain chronic diseases (like type 2 diabetes, hypertension, and cardiovascular issues), and negatively impact overall well-being. It's important to note that this doesn't imply direct causation, only increased susceptibility. The degree of increased risk varies depending on individual factors.

The BMI formula itself is straightforward. It's calculated by dividing an individual's weight in kilograms by their height in meters squared. While this simple equation provides a general overview, it's imperative to remember that its utility extends to providing a starting point for an assessment, rather than a definitive diagnosis. Accurate and holistic health evaluations often involve considering a broader spectrum of factors, which is why BMI is often accompanied by other diagnostic measures.
Classifying individuals based on BMI alone is subject to certain limitations. For instance, athletes or individuals with significant muscle mass may be categorized as overweight or obese, despite maintaining a healthy body composition. This discrepancy highlights the necessity for context and alternative metrics for detailed analyses. Physiological differences, as mentioned previously, are crucial to acknowledge, as they significantly impact the accuracy of BMI results. The distribution of fat mass is also a critical factor, often not reflected by a static number like the BMI.
